Allot Ltd. (NASDAQ:ALLT – Get Free Report) was the recipient of a significant growth in short interest during the month of December. As of December 31st, there was short interest totaling 1,492,864 shares, a growth of 27.2% from the December 15th total of 1,173,423 shares. Based on an average daily volume of 407,489 shares, the short-interest ratio is currently 3.7 days. Currently, 3.2% of the shares of the company are sold short. Allot Company Profile
Allot Ltd. is a provider of network intelligence and security solutions designed for service providers and enterprises worldwide. The company delivers software and cloud-based services that enable customers to gain real-time visibility into network traffic, enforce security policies and optimize bandwidth usage. Its platforms support a wide range of applications, from DDoS protection and threat prevention to subscriber experience management and network analytics.
Allot’s product portfolio includes managed solutions for mobile and fixed-line operators, as well as cloud-native services that can be deployed across private, public and hybrid environments.
